Грамотная разметка Recipe увеличивает CTR в поисковой выдаче на 15–30% за счет формирования расширенного сниппета с рейтингом, временем приготовления и калорийностью. Для кулинарных сайтов на WordPress это основной рычаг роста трафика, который работает быстрее, чем стандартное наращивание ссылочной массы.
Критические поля Schema.org для рецептов
Многие ограничиваются полями name и image, но Google игнорирует такие сниппеты или помечает их ошибками в Search Console. Обязательными для высокого CTR являются: recipeIngredient, recipeInstructions и aggregateRating. Отсутствие рейтинга (звезд) снижает кликабельность на 10–12% по сравнению с конкурентами, которые используют пользовательские оценки.
Важный нюанс: поле prepTime и cookTime должны быть в формате ISO 8601 (например, PT15M для 15 минут). Ошибка в этом формате приводит к тому, что время не отображается в выдаче, даже если текст на странице написан верно.
Экспертный вывод: Фокусируйтесь на заполнении полей калорийности и времени — это самые конверсионные триггеры для пользователя в 2024 году.
Выбор инструмента: Плагины vs JSON-LD вручную
Для WordPress есть три пути. Первый — тяжелые плагины вроде WP Recipe Maker (бесплатная версия ограничена), которые создают лишний DOM-код. Второй — универсальные SEO-плагины (Yoast, RankMath), которые дают базовую схему, но не позволяют гибко настроить специфику рецептов. Третий — внедрение JSON-LD через кастомные поля (ACF).
Кейс: Переход с тяжелого плагина на чистый JSON-LD через ACF сократил время загрузки страницы (LCP) на 0.4–0.7 сек, что привело к росту позиций по среднечастотным запросам на 2–3 пункта за месяц.
Экспертный вывод: Для сайтов с объемом более 100 рецептов используйте связку ACF + шаблон вывода JSON-LD; для малых блогов достаточно RankMath, но с ручной донастройкой полей.
Ловушки валидации и ошибки Google
Самая частая ошибка — несоответствие данных в микроразметке и видимом тексте страницы. Если в Schema указано 500 ккал, а в тексте 600, сайт может попасть под санкции за манипуляцию данными. Также критично использование одного изображения высокого качества (минимум 1200px по ширине) с соотношением сторон 1:1, 4:3 или 16:9.
Проверка через Rich Results Test часто показывает «предупреждения» (warnings), которые не являются ошибками. Например, отсутствие поля recipeCuisine. Однако игнорирование этих полей лишает вас части семантического охвата по гео-запросам (например, «итальянская кухня»).
Экспертный вывод: Ошибки (Errors) исправляем мгновенно, предупреждения (Warnings) — системно, так как они влияют на глубину индексации сущности.
Интеграция в общую SEO-стратегию
Микроразметка рецептов не работает в вакууме. Она должна быть частью общего технического здоровья сайта. Если у вас настроен Recipe, но провалены базовые показатели Core Web Vitals, Google может ограничить показ расширенного сниппета. Рекомендую внедрить Технический SEO-чеклист для WordPress, чтобы исключить конфликты скриптов разметки с кэшированием.
Статистика показывает, что страницы с полной разметкой Recipe и оптимизированным LCP (до 2.5 сек) имеют на 20% более низкий показатель отказов, так как пользователь сразу видит структуру блюда в поиске и заходит на сайт с конкретным намерением.
Экспертный вывод: Сначала чистим технический мусор, затем внедряем сложную разметку, иначе профит от CTR нивелируется плохим UX.
Вывод
Настройка микроразметки рецептов — это не про «поставить галочку», а про точность данных в формате JSON-LD. Мой вердикт: избегайте перегруженных кулинарных плагинов, которые раздувают код. Оптимальный стек для профессионального сайта: ACF для ввода данных → кастомный шаблон JSON-LD → проверка через Rich Results Test. Начните с внедрения полей рейтинга и времени приготовления — это даст самый быстрый прирост трафика без изменения контента.